#898063 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#898063 is composed of 53.7% red, 50.2%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 6.6% magenta, 27.7%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 45.8 degrees, a saturation of 16.1% and a lightness of 46.3%. #898063 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c6 with #130100.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

#898063 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#898063 has RGB values of R:137, G:128,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.07, Y:0.28,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 9011299.

Shades and Tints of #898063
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f7f6f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#898063
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777675 is the less saturated color, while #e4b008 is the most saturated one.
